Abstract

In the neoclassical paradigm which argues that an action will be influenced by economic factors. However, the opinion of this school of thought does not apply to the action of daily bank loans for noodle and meatball traders in the city of Malang. Where the social structure in understanding existing actions in institutional theory can break this paradigm view. In this study using qualitative methods with a phenomenological approach. And the researchers used an institutional approach model through social interaction to answer the interaction of daily bank loans and the role of micro-businesses for noodle and meatball traders to make micro-business actors, especially noodle and meatball traders, feel comfortable borrowing from daily banks. This further clarifies that existing social interactions have a role in making micro-entrepreneurs not interested in formal banks or cooperatives and tend to choose daily banks. What’s more, in addition to the daily bank services to micro business actors, they provide additional value by not only focusing on services in the form of cash only, daily banks also provide goods. This is done in order to foster and improve the network. This service, which is carried out in the form of goods, is an innovation from a daily bank. From here, a trust will be built that will strengthen and increase mutual trust between them. So that if on the way there are problems with payments, it is quick and easy to negotiate with each other. Starting from here, more and more agreements are created with positive norms and values that are built from daily banking, so that traders will be increasingly reluctant to move to cooperatives or formal banks. As for the role of influence on the development of micro-businesses, traders can have positive or negative implications. These implications depend on the internal and external factors of the micro business actors.
